I know this probably has been asked many times. But I need your opinion before I purchase a Green Asian Arowana.

Planning to put a Green (12cms) with a Silver (30cm) in a 6x2x2 tank. Will there be any problems? I do have an extra tank if they will fight however I dont have time to take care of two tanks.

I know having more arowanas would spread the agressiveness but this is not an option. I also know people will advise me to get a RTG etc, but its too expensive for my budjet at the moment.

What are people thoughts?

5" green and 12" silver should be fine. Although the silver sound much longer, he's not bigger, since they height of both is about the same. Besides, silver is much mellow than green, so that shouldn't be a problem. You can also add a Fei-feng, or some silver dollars to distract the aros from fighting. You don't have to add another aros
 
Just compare the size of their head. If they look about the same size, then it should be fine. Silver is longish.
